==Eagle Historic District== {{Infobox NRHP | name = Eagle Historic District | nrhp_type = nhld | nocat = yes | image = Courthouse in Eagle, Alaska.jpg | caption = The former federal courthouse | location = Roughly the town of Eagle and the area of [[Fort Egbert]] | coordinates = {{coord|64.7911|-141.21547|format=dms|display=inline,source:ProprioMeOW}} | locmapin = Alaska | built = 1898 | architect OR builder = | added = October 27, 1970<ref name="nris">{{NRISref|version=2010a}}</ref> | designated_nrhp_type = June 2, 1978<ref name="nhlsum">{{cite web|url=http://tps.cr.nps.gov/nhl/detail.cfm?ResourceId=1053&ResourceType=District|title=Eagle Historic District |access-date=June 9, 2017|work=National Historic Landmark summary listing|publisher=National Park Service|arch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20150622085102/http://tps.cr.nps.gov/nhl/detail.cfm?ResourceId=1053&ResourceType=District|archive-date=June 22, 2015}}</ref> | area = {{convert|2400|acre|ha}} | refnum = 06000435 | designated_other1 = Alaska Heritage Resources Survey | designated_other1_name = Alaska Heritage Resources Survey | designated_other1_color = #A8EDEF | designated_other1_abbr = AHRS | designated_other1_number = EAG-001 | designated_other1_num_position = bottom }} The Eagle Historic District is a well-preserved example of the historic development in Northern Alaska. [[Fort Egbert]] was built in 1889 to serve a central governmental role for the area.<ref>[http://www.nps.gov/akso/CR/AKRCultural/CulturalMain/2ndLevel/NHL/NHLEagle.htm NPS NHL Detail]</ref> Over 100 buildings from this era survive including the Federal courthouse<ref name="nhlsum"/> which was funded by fines enacted against the rowdy inhabitants.<ref>{{Cite web |url=http://www.myalaskan.com/alaska-towns/eagle.html |title=Myalaska.com |access-date=September 8, 2014 |archive-url=https://web.archive.org/web/20141008022045/http://www.myalaskan.com/alaska-towns/eagle.html |archive-date=October 8, 2014 |url-status=dead }}</ref> The district was added to the [[National Register of Historic Places]] on October 27, 1970<ref name=NRHP>{{cite web|url={{NRHP url|id=06000435}}|title=Registration form of Eagle Historic District|publisher=[[National Park Service]]|access-date=June 9, 2017}} with {{NRHP url|id=06000435|photos=y|title=photos}}</ref> and was designated as a [[National Historic Landmark]] on June 2, 1978.<ref name="nhlsum"/>
